Reachable Assertion vulnerability in UPX (Ultimate Packer for eXecutables) before version 4.0.0 allows attackers to cause a denial of service via a crafted file passed to the readx function (NVD, Debian Tracker).
The vulnerability is classified with a CVSS v3.1 Base Score of 6.5 MEDIUM (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H). The issue occurs in the readx function in file.cpp, line 275, where an assertion check '(unsigned)len <= buf->getSize()' fails when processing specially crafted input files (GitHub Issue).
When exploited, this vulnerability can lead to a denial of service condition through program termination when processing maliciously crafted files. The impact is limited to availability, with no direct effects on confidentiality or integrity (NVD).
The vulnerability has been fixed in UPX version 4.0.0. Users are advised to upgrade to this version or later to mitigate the issue (NVD).
